Center for the Encouragement of Self-reliance
Center for the Encouragement of Self-reliance is a private foundation focused on International, Foreign Affairs & National Security, based in LAS VEGAS, NV. IRS filing data is available from 2020 through 2024. As of 2024, the organization holds $7.5M in total assets. In 2024, it awarded 3 grants totaling $3K. Net investment income was $378K.

Giving History
Grant recipients and amounts by year
Among its reported 2024 grants, the largest include BauxiteVN NonProfit ($1,000), VN American Foundation ($1,000), Volunteers of Battrang ($1,000).
| Recipient | Purpose | Amount |
|---|---|---|
| BauxiteVN NonProfit | For publication of scholars contributions | $1,000 |
| VN American Foundation Pearland, TX | For the restoration of the Bien Hoa Cemetery for the Fallen | $1,000 |
| Volunteers of Battrang | Urgent assistance to the elderly and the sick during the holidays | $1,000 |
